Dr. Kwabena Duffuor Withdraws Injunction Against NDC Primaries: Abraham Amaliba Thanks Him for His Magnanimity

Dr Kwabena Duffuor, one of the flagbearer aspirants of the National Democratic Congress (NDC), has withdrawn the injunction application he filed against the party’s presidential and parliamentary primaries.

The announcement was made by his lawyers in court on May 12. Abraham Amaliba, the Director of Legal Affairs of the NDC, expressed his gratitude to Dr Duffuor for his decision and thanked the party’s Council of Elders, National Chairman, and General Secretary for their efforts in resolving the issue. He added that the withdrawal of the injunction application is proof of the NDC’s unity.

Dr Duffuor had filed the injunction application at the High Court on May 9, citing concerns over the electoral album. His campaign team had also demanded a postponement of the May 13 Presidential Primaries due to what they described as a flawed register.

In a petition to the Electoral Commission, Ghana (EC) and Elections Committee of the NDC, the team stated that an extensive review of the voters’ register for 220 constituencies revealed several discrepancies that render the register incomplete or inaccurate. They argued that going into the election with such a register undermines its credibility and integrity, which could cause irreparable damage to Dr Duffuor’s campaign.

While Dr Duffuor’s injunction application has been withdrawn, the issue of the flawed register remains. The NDC must address these concerns to ensure that the primaries are transparent and credible. For the most part, the withdrawal of the injunction application is a positive development that will allow the party to move forward with the primaries. All in all, the NDC must continue to prioritize unity and fairness to ensure a successful election.
